High Temperature Resistive Phase Transition in A15 High Temperature Superconductors

  • Chapter
Superconductivity in d- and f-Band Metals

Abstract

Resistive measurements were made on A15 high temperature super-conductors. Anomalies indicative of a phase transition were observed at 433 K in a single crystal Nb3Sn and at 485 K in an unbacked Nb3Ge sputtered thin film. The results are compared with the high temperature transmission electron diffraction studies of Nb3Ge films by Schmidt et al. A discussion of a possible instability in the electron energy spectrum is made.
